Dust-jacket protected in archival mylar cover. ; Volume X only of an eleven volume edition of "The Oxford Jonson". This volume containing: "An Historical Survey of the Text - The Stage History of the Plays - Commentary on the Plays". xii, 710, [1], [1 (blank)] pages. Green cloth boards with gilt lettering and rule and publisher's emblem on spine. Gilt compass illustration on front board with Latin motto "De est quod ducere orbem". Page dimensions: 226 x 142mm. This volume has commentary on the following plays: Epicoene, or The Silent Woman; The Alchemist; Catiline his Conspiracy; Bartholomew Fair; The Devil is an Ass; The Staple of News; The New Inn; The Magnetic Lady; The Sad Shepherd; Mortimer his Fall.

Dust-jacket protected in archival mylar cover. ; Volume IX only of an eleven volume edition of "The Oxford Jonson". This volume containing: "An Historical Survey of the Text - The Stage History of the Plays - Commentary on the Plays". xvi, 732 pages + frontispiece + 1 plate "Engraved Title-Page of the Duodecimo, 1640". 3 full page facsimile illustrations within the pagination. Green cloth boards with gilt lettering and rule and publisher's emblem on spine. Gilt compass illustration on front board with Latin motto "De est quod ducere orbem". Page dimensions: 226 x 142mm. This volume has commentary on these plays: A Tale of a Tub; The Case is Altered; Every Man in his Humour; Every Man out of his Humour; Cynthia's Revels; Poetaster; Sejanus; Eastward Ho; Volpone.
